Unum named a best employer for health and wellbeing

Employee benefits provider Unum (NYSE:UNM) is one of 50 companies in the nation to receive the 2019 Best Employers: Excellence in Health & Wellbeing award presented at the National Business Group on Health (NBGH) Workforce Strategy 2019 Conference. Unum received a gold award for the company's strong commitment to employee wellbeing, and special recognition for its financial security initiatives.

"Unum is built on helping individuals and families, and this starts with our employees," said Liz Ahmed, executive vice president of People and Communications at Unum. "From a modernized, health-focused workspace to holistic health and wellbeing programs, we want to create a world-class workplace where employees can thrive."

Unum offers a variety of programs and resources to support the health and wellbeing of employees and their families. Programs for U.S. employees include onsite fitness and health resource centers, discounted healthy food options at onsite cafeterias, fitness membership rebates, behavioral health resources, six weeks of paid parental leave for new moms and dads, and an innovative Student Debt Relief Program.

The NBGH, a non-profit association of more than 440 large U.S. employers, evaluated companies on their commitment to employee wellbeing, including financial security, mental and physical health, social connectedness and community involvement. To see the full ranking and methodology, click here.

About Unum Group

Unum Group provides a broad portfolio of financial protection benefits and services through the workplace, and is the leading provider of disability income protection worldwide. Through its Unum US, Unum UK, Unum Poland, and Colonial Life businesses, the company provides disability, life, accident, critical illness, dental and vision benefits that protect millions of working people and their families. Unum also provides leave and absence management services that streamline the leave experience for employers and employees, and stop-loss coverage to help self-insured employers protect against medical costs. Unum reported revenues of $11.6 billion in 2018 and paid $7.2 billion in benefits.

About the National Business Group on Health®

The National Business Group on Health is the only non-profit organization devoted exclusively to representing large employers' perspective on health policy issues and optimizing workforce strategy through innovative health, benefits and well-being solutions. The Business Group keeps its membership on the leading edge of innovation, thinking and action to address health care cost and the delivery, financing, affordability and consumer experience with the health care system. Business Group members, many of whom have operations globally, include 73 Fortune 100 companies, and provide health coverage for more than 60 million workers, retirees and their families in over 200 countries.
